update:
since the bulb change, i'm having alot of trouble with my zoos, and some lps losing color gradually. i have just purchased 3 new 250 watt ballasts, to replace the 400's, and 3 hamilton 14k's. i want to be able to keep more than sps.

i went with sunlight supply "galaxy" ballasts. i hear they have the same innards as icecap, and i can interchange my mogul sockets and wiring(the quick disconnects are universal).

another problem i have been having is the lack of room for frags, so i'm plumbing in a 30 breeder. the tank is drilled. the trouble is, i was going to use it as a stand-alone tank with it's own sump, but i changed my mind. so now the drain hole in the back is on the wrong side :?
oh well, nothing 3 more feet of pvc can't fix. :wink:

just a quick update-
i removed my VHO actinics and replaced them with 4 x 54 watt T-5's which i purchased from hellolights. i'm pretty happy with the look plus, using half the electric.

i have purchased a 50 pound box of live rock, and it's curing in a heated rubbermaid bin.
i've also purchased a used 40 breeder which i'll be using as a sump, and i'll be disconnecting the frag tank from my main display after all.

i just don't feel good about possibly introducing something bad to my main system. when i bring something in i give it a nice dip, but i still feel a bit uneasy.
